Understanding the Goethe Certificate: A Comprehensive Guide

The Goethe Certificate is a worldwide recognized accreditation designed to assess efficiency in the German language. Tailored for different needs, including academic, expert, and individual purposes, this certificate is essential for anyone wanting to show their competency in German. Offered through the Goethe-Institut, which is a worldwide cultural association of the Federal Republic of Germany, the certificate stands as a testament to a person's ability to interact successfully in German-speaking environments.

Overview of the Goethe-Institut and Its Purpose

Founded in 1951, the Goethe-Institut operates worldwide to promote the research study of the German language and foster cultural exchange. Beyond language courses, the institute offers various evaluations that uphold worldwide requirements. The Goethe Certificate validates language abilities throughout a number of levels, making it a vital possession for students, task seekers, and migrants.

Levels of the Goethe Certificate

The Goethe Certificate includes several levels based upon the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). This framework categorizes language efficiency into 6 levels: A1, A2, B1, B2, C1, and C2. The Goethe Certificate ranges from A1 (newbie) to C2 (proficient), hence accommodating learners at all stages.

  • A1 (Goethe-Zertifikat A1: Start Deutsch 1): Basic understanding of daily expressions and easy phrases.
  • A2 (Goethe-Zertifikat A2: Start Deutsch 2): Understanding simple sentences and often used expressions in daily life.
  • B1 (Goethe-Zertifikat B1): Ability to manage communication in social and workplace.
  • B2 (Goethe-Zertifikat B2): Competently discussing complex topics and participating in comprehensive discussions.

  • C2 (Goethe-Zertifikat C2): Mastery of the German language in both spoken and written types.

Each certificate serves distinct functions, assisting candidates satisfy academic, personal, or expert requirements.

Significance of the Goethe Certificate

The Goethe Certificate holds significance in various dimensions:

  1. Academic Pursuits: Many German universities need proof of German language proficiency for admission. A legitimate Goethe Certificate functions as an acknowledged credential that shows a trainee's preparedness to engage with course product and take part actively in lectures and discussions.

  2. Expert Opportunities: In the world of international work, especially in German-speaking nations, fluency in German is frequently a requirement. The Goethe Certificate improves a task hunter's profile, offering prospective employers evidence of language capabilities.

  3. Immigration and Integration: Language proficiency is frequently a vital requirement for migration. Numerous German-speaking countries require a type of evidence, and having a Goethe Certificate can aid people aiming to live legally in these countries.

  4. Individual Growth: Beyond expert and scholastic advantages, discovering German can enrich individual experiences. Not only does it supply access to German literature, film, and culture, but it likewise cultivates individual connections within German-speaking communities.

Getting ready for the Goethe Certificate Examination

Preparation for the Goethe Certificate involves a number of actions, concentrating on improving reading, writing, listening, and speaking abilities. Here are some efficient methods:

  • Enroll in Language Courses: Many students discover structured discovering through language courses useful. The Goethe-Institut provides specialized courses targeting different proficiency levels.
  • Language Practice: Engaging with native speakers, whether through conversation exchanges or immersion programs, boosts speaking and listening skills.
  • Utilize Online Resources: There are many online platforms and apps that offer interactive exercises targeted at enhancing German proficiency.
  • Self-Study with Books: Making usage of grammar books, vocabulary lists, and practice tests can help develop a strong foundation for the exam.
  • Mock Exams: Taking practice exams can familiarize candidates with the test format, enhancing self-confidence and efficiency.

Cost and Examination Process

The expense of taking the Goethe Certificate exam differs by area and level, usually varying from EUR150 to EUR250. Candidates must register ahead of time, and evaluations are held at licensed Goethe-Institut areas and select partner institutions worldwide.

The evaluation process generally consists of the following components:

  1. Listening Comprehension: Candidates listen to audio recordings and respond to related questions to examine their understanding.

  2. Reading Comprehension: This section tests the ability to comprehend written texts, such as short articles and emails.

  3. Writing Task: Candidates need to show their composing abilities by composing texts relevant to the everyday situations.

  4. Oral Exam: An interview-style conversation where prospects go over provided topics, showing their speaking and understanding skills.

Frequently asked questions about the Goethe Certificate

1. The length of time is the Goethe Certificate valid?

The Goethe Certificate does not have an expiration date; nevertheless, it is advisable to present a current credentials when requesting tasks or scholastic programs.

2. Can I take the Goethe Certificate online?

While some preparatory classes and practice exams are offered online, the real assessments must be taken in person at authorized screening places.

3. What takes place if I do not pass the exam?

Candidates can retake the Goethe Certificate exam at any time by registering for a future exam. Preparation is key, and retaking the exam enables improvement.

4. Exist research study products offered for the Goethe Certificate exam?

Yes! The Goethe-Institut uses different resources such as textbooks, practice tests, and online courses specifically created to assist prospects get ready for the exams efficiently.
